Transaction 39f45f9111b9d84106247a37a493864c87767a724d7d214b402c205ba9925836
2 Input
2 Outputs
- 39f45f9111b9d84106247a37a493864c87767a724d7d214b402c205ba9925836:0
- 39f45f9111b9d84106247a37a493864c87767a724d7d214b402c205ba9925836:1
value 4620367
address 1Ejqi99ALm7GCrQQVEuQyFSxkYN6iGGMfk
value 1235122
address 1PH9wyQfhroZ113KTKUrVrNREqvQjJ48Nf